Leovet bio-Skin Oil – 500ml
bio-Skin Oil sits in leovet's Itching range, and they are direct about what it is for: the effective treatment of summer eczema. It is a pourable oil rather than a cream, which means it spreads over a rubbed mane crest or tail dock without being worked in hard — useful on skin that is already sore and that the horse would rather you left alone.
The blend is five plant ingredients, each of which leovet describe individually: bio-sulphur fluid, calendula oil, St John's wort oil, carrot oil and sunflower oil. Between them leovet claim it regenerates and restores damaged skin areas, soothes itching, reduces the urge to rub, and stimulates hair growth on bald spots. The 500ml bottle is the size to buy if you are treating a crest and a dock through a whole midge season.
Performance & Benefits
- Bio-sulphur fluid — leovet credit it with reducing itching and scratching and with a regenerating effect on skin.
- Calendula oil — leovet say it supports regeneration and circulation in sensitive skin.
- St John's wort oil — described by leovet as soothing irritation and particularly suited to dry, cracked skin.
- Carrot oil — high in vitamin A; leovet list it as moisturising and softening for dry, cracked skin.
- Sunflower oil — soothing and moisturising, reinforcing the skin's natural barrier.
- leovet state it stimulates hair regrowth on bald patches left by rubbing.
Suitable For
- Horses that rub the mane crest, tail dock or midline through the midge season.
- Dry, cracked or flaking skin that needs an oil rather than a wash.
- Bare patches where the hair has been rubbed out and needs to come back.
- Use alongside a fly rug and a repellent — this is a skin care oil, not an insect barrier. Leovet Power Phaser or TamTamVet do the repelling.
How to Use
- Clean and dry the area first; oil on top of scurf and mud does very little.
- Apply thinly to the affected skin — crest, dock, midline — and spread with a gloved hand.
- Repeat as often as the skin needs it through the midge months.
- Wash your hands afterwards and keep the cap on; it is an oil and it will mark rugs and clothing.
- leovet publish no frequency or quantity on their website, so no dose is stated here.

Care & Caution
- For intact skin. Do not put it into an open, weeping or infected wound — that needs a vet.
- Keep out of the eyes and off mucous membranes.
- Summer eczema that is worsening, bleeding or infected is a veterinary matter; a care oil is a support, not a diagnosis.
- Patch test a small area first on a horse with known skin sensitivities.
- If you compete, check leovet's current FN/ADMR doping-relevance list before use — they do not publish a status for this product on its own page.
